Manisha Koirala met UK Prime Minister Rishi Sunak to celebrate the 100 years of the `friendship treaty` that the UK and Nepal share

Manisha Koirala, who recently grabbed headlines for her role in Sanjay Leela Bhansali`s `Heeramandi`, went to meet the Prime Minister of the United Kingdom, Rishi Sunak, at his residence, 10 Downing Street. The actress was there to celebrate the 100 years of the `friendship treaty` that the UK and Nepal share. Manisha represented her country, Nepal, at the meeting and was amazed to learn that most of the people present at the PM`s house had watched her latest web series, `Heeramandi`.
Manisha Koirala took to her Instagram to share a series of pictures with PM Sunak from the meeting. She opted for a gorgeous black silk saree for the occasion. Along with the snaps, the actress wrote, "It was an honour to be invited to 10 Downing Street to celebrate United Kingdom - Nepal relations and 100 years of our friendship treaty. It was such a pleasure to hear the Prime Minister @rishisunakmp speak fondly of our country #Nepal."
